Copa Verde Recipe
- 1 teaspoon fresh thyme leaves, barely chopped
- 2 teaspoons kosher salt
- 8 ounces silver tequila
- 4 ounces freshly squeezed lime juice
- 4 ounces water
- 4 ounces light agave syrup, plus more for rimming the glasses
- 1 medium avocado, peeled and pitted
- Ice
- Mix together the thyme and salt in a small, shallow bowl.
- Place a small amount of agave syrup in another small bowl.
- Using your finger, rim 6 shooter glasses with the syrup, then dip the rims into the thyme-salt mixture.
- Set the glasses aside.
- Place the remaining ingredients except the ice in a blender and blend on high until smooth.
- Fill a cocktail shaker halfway with ice.
- Pour in some of the blended mixture, filling the shaker about halfway.
- Shake until thoroughly chilled, about 20 to 30 seconds.
- Strain into the rimmed shooter glasses.
- Repeat with the remaining blended ingredients.
- Serve immediately.
